Michael Inioluwa Oladele is a Nigerian writer of fiction, poetry, and creative nonfiction. His work has appeared or is forthcoming in Brittle Paper, The Shallow Tales Review, Kalahari Review, and elsewhere. He works as a content marketing manager for a global fitness technology company. Outside of writing, he pursues photography and videography as hobbies, exploring stories through image and motion.
